Output ddd8359acb36d540108a78dd6c94648fb33fdc822c8cff0db8fc9b0e53bfbfe5:0

value
44265452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e7e42b8b595ba0b8d81c503bec784fc0ac62a1 OP_EQUAL
address
32QpSyYuww2N2iNiinw6GDzhjokgFY7FQT
transaction
ddd8359acb36d540108a78dd6c94648fb33fdc822c8cff0db8fc9b0e53bfbfe5
spent
true